Overview

A

Aquatic Informatics

Aquatic Informatics helps you manage the world's water data through a suite of specialized platforms like AQUARIUS, WaterTrax, and Linko. You can centralize environmental data from various sources, automate quality control, and generate regulatory reports with ease. Whether you are managing a municipal wastewater plant or monitoring a massive watershed, these tools help you turn raw data into actionable insights for better decision-making.

You can reduce the risk of compliance violations by setting up automated alerts and tracking water quality trends in real-time. The platform simplifies complex data workflows, allowing your team to collaborate on environmental monitoring projects without getting bogged down in manual spreadsheets. It is designed specifically for water professionals who need defensible data and streamlined reporting to protect public health and the environment.

Locus Technologies

Locus Technologies offers a specialized cloud platform designed to help you master environmental, health, and safety (EHS) compliance alongside sustainability management. You can move away from disconnected spreadsheets and centralize your data for greenhouse gas emissions, water quality, and hazardous waste tracking. The software simplifies the way you collect, verify, and report complex environmental data to ensure you stay ahead of shifting global regulations and internal ESG goals.

Whether you are managing a single facility or a global enterprise, the platform provides the tools you need to automate recurring compliance tasks and visualize your environmental impact. You can generate audit-ready reports for regulatory bodies and stakeholders with higher accuracy and less manual effort. It is particularly effective for organizations in asset-intensive industries like utilities, manufacturing, and government agencies that require rigorous data defensibility.

Aquatic Informatics Features

  • AQUARIUS Time-Series Correct and snap your environmental data to standards automatically so you can produce high-quality, defensible water records.
  • WaterTrax Compliance Track your water and wastewater quality data against regulatory limits and receive instant alerts when samples exceed thresholds.
  • Linko Pretreatment Manage your industrial pretreatment programs by tracking permits, inspections, and sampling results in one dedicated compliance database.
  • Automated Reporting Generate complex regulatory reports with a single click to save hours of manual data entry and ensure accuracy.
  • Real-Time Alerts Set up custom notifications so you can respond immediately to water quality issues or equipment failures in the field.
  • Mobile Data Collection Record field observations and sample data directly into your mobile device to eliminate paper forms and transcription errors.

Locus Technologies Features

  • Environmental Content. Access integrated regulatory task lists and requirements to ensure you never miss a compliance deadline or reporting obligation.
  • Water Quality Management. Track and analyze complex water data from sampling to reporting to maintain strict adherence to permit limits.
  • ESG & Sustainability. Collect and calculate your carbon footprint and energy usage data to simplify your annual sustainability and ESG disclosures.
  • Compliance Calendar. Manage your recurring tasks and permits in a centralized calendar that sends you automated alerts for upcoming actions.
  • Mobile Data Collection. Record field observations and audit findings directly from your mobile device to eliminate manual data entry errors.
  • Advanced Analytics. Visualize your environmental performance with configurable dashboards that help you identify trends and potential compliance risks early.
